What are the best practices for designing user interfaces with Vibe Coding principles?

Designing user interfaces with 'Vibe Coding' principles goes beyond traditional UX/UI to intentionally craft an emotional and sensory experience. It's about instilling a specific 'vibe' or feeling into the digital interaction. Here are some best practices:

**1. Define the Desired Emotional Landscape:** Before any design begins, clearly articulate the core emotions or psychological states you want users to experience. Is it calm and trustworthy, exciting and innovative, or playful and whimsical? This serves as the North Star for all design decisions. Vibe Coding isn't about generic positive feelings, but targeted emotional resonance.

**2. Sensory Layering through Micro-interactions:** Every micro-interaction (hovers, clicks, scrolls, form submissions) should contribute to the overall vibe. Consider subtle animations that evoke fluidity or sharpness, sound effects that are either comforting or energizing, and haptic feedback that adds a tangible dimension. These elements should be harmonized, not just added on.

**3. Dynamic Visual Aesthetics:** Moving beyond static design, Vibe Coding leverages dynamic visual elements. This includes intelligent use of color gradients that shift with user progress, evolving background textures, or responsive typography that adapts in weight or size based on interaction intensity. The goal is a living, breathing interface that subtly reacts to the user.

**4. Narrative & Flow Alignment:** The user journey should tell a cohesive story that reinforces the vibe. Smooth transitions, progressive disclosure of information, and a logical (yet emotionally guided) flow through content are essential. The navigation itself can be designed to feel adventurous, straightforward, or luxurious, depending on the desired emotion.

**5. Contextual & Adaptive Design:** A Vibe-Coded UI should adapt to context โ€“ time of day, user location, device, or even inferred mood. For instance, a meditation app might shift to softer, darker tones and calmer animations at night. This adaptability prevents 'vibe fatigue' and ensures sustained emotional alignment.

**6. Subtlety Over Sensation:** The power of Vibe Coding lies in its subtlety. Over-the-top animations or constant sound effects can be jarring. The goal is an immersive *atmosphere*, not a distracting spectacle. The 'vibe' should be felt rather than explicitly noticed.

**7. Feedback & Iteration:** Vibe Coding is not a one-off process. A/B testing different sensory combinations, analyzing user session recordings for emotional cues (e.g., hesitation, quick clicks), and direct user feedback on emotional resonance are crucial for refining the experience. Tools that can track non-explicit user sentiment can be invaluable here. Ultimately, Vibe Coding integrates emotional intelligence into UI design, creating memorable and impactful digital experiences.
